Output 193eb8816427409c283b4a06c602322b5e27bc34f4f6f1ff52314454b21c5f15:6

value
51000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ec14d47c4793a0d050991394ef99385d1ad8bf2 OP_EQUALVERIFY OP_CHECKSIG
address
18BRGp8aqHxWCVKzSHbAXrbda1NaKHkPF1
transaction
193eb8816427409c283b4a06c602322b5e27bc34f4f6f1ff52314454b21c5f15
spent
true